The recent suit was brought forth by the Department of Fair Employment and Housing (DFEH) following its own investigation into the matter.
The suit alleges that St. Johns subjected crew members to “to frequent sexual harassment, including touching and caressing numerous employees,” according to DFEH’s press statement.
St. Johns served as the Director of Photography on the show from 2007 to 2018. According to data available from IMDb, he served in this capacity for 278 episodes. Prior to this, St.
Johns also served as a camera operator on the show from 2005 to 2006.
